


3-Card Combination
Navigating Relationships and Deception
This combination highlights the complexities of relationships, emotional journeys, and the need for honesty. While there is a potential for deep connection and healing, there are also elements of deceit and avoidance that must be addressed.
Two of Cups
Upright: unity, partnership, connection, attraction
Reversed: imbalance, broken communication, tension
Six of Swords
Upright: transition, leaving behind, moving on, travel
Reversed: emotional baggage, unresolved issues, resistance to change
Seven of Swords
Upright: betrayal, deception, getting away with something
Reversed: imposter syndrome, self-deceit, keeping secrets
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, they signify a harmonious partnership that is transitioning towards greater understanding and emotional balance. The Two of Cups indicates mutual respect and attraction, while the Six of Swords points to a journey towards resolution and healing. However, the Seven of Swords warns to remain vigilant against dishonesty or hidden agendas, urging transparency in the relationship.
Two of Cups Reversed
If the Two of Cups is reversed, it suggests a disconnection or imbalance in a partnership, where misunderstandings may lead to conflict. This discord can hinder emotional growth and create barriers to effective communication, making it essential to address underlying issues. The potential for reconciliation exists, but it requires sincere effort from both parties.
Six of Swords Reversed
When the Six of Swords is reversed, it indicates a struggle to move on from past conflicts or emotional baggage. This stagnation can lead to feelings of being trapped or stuck in a negative cycle, making it difficult to find the peace and clarity needed to progress. It’s crucial to confront these unresolved issues to facilitate healing.
Seven of Swords Reversed
The Seven of Swords reversed points to the potential for uncovering truths and facing dishonesty directly. It may indicate a need for accountability and honesty, suggesting that previously hidden motives or betrayal can come to light. This revelation can lead to a stronger, more authentic connection if handled with care.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, the reading suggests a period of confusion, mistrust, and emotional chaos. Relationships may be fraught with misunderstandings, dishonesty, and an inability to move forward. It’s a call to address these issues head-on, fostering open communication and a commitment to healing.
Love & Relationships
In love, this combination highlights the need to confront unresolved issues and regain trust. Relationships may be challenged by misunderstandings and hidden agendas, making it crucial to communicate openly and honestly with your partner. Healing and reconnection are possible, but both individuals must be willing to engage in the process.
Career & Finances
In terms of career, this combination points to navigating workplace dynamics that may involve deception or miscommunication. It’s important to assess your professional relationships and ensure that you are not being misled or taking on burdens that aren't yours. Open dialogue and a willingness to address conflicts can lead to a healthier work environment.
Advice
The key advice here is to prioritize honesty and open communication in all aspects of life. Take time to reflect on your emotions and the dynamics of your relationships, ensuring that you address any underlying issues. Embrace the journey of healing, and don’t shy away from confronting difficult truths to foster deeper connections.
